Output 2bfecf54cea8fe11e94f1605693684d7e3cd7b451b1cf16e54bb5054ddd92d08:1

value
6956337300105
script pubkey
OP_0 OP_PUSHBYTES_20 ba76f0209cdf704844a58c0cb3ec64fdfaa06798
address
tb1qhfm0qgyumacys3993sxt8mrylha2qeuc24qvnf
transaction
2bfecf54cea8fe11e94f1605693684d7e3cd7b451b1cf16e54bb5054ddd92d08
confirmations
179732
spent
true